Transaction

2751966bfe1d2d312de671cdc43e2bffe740b2c2085e4481ee9efec75509ff59
444,478 confirmations
Timestamp
1511975467
Block496,719
Fee107,696 sats
Fee rate161.5 sats/vB
view on mempool.space

Inputs & Outputs